Concrete footing installation involves setting a solid foundation that supports various structures on a property. This process typically includes excavating the designated area, preparing the ground to ensure stability, and pouring reinforced concrete footings that serve as the base for walls, decks, or other load-bearing elements. Properly installed footings help distribute weight evenly, preventing uneven settling or shifting over time. Skilled service providers use precise measurements and quality materials to ensure the foundation is durable and capable of supporting the structure’s weight for years to come.
This service addresses common problems such as foundation settling, cracking, or shifting that can compromise the safety and stability of a building. Homes built on poorly prepared or insufficient footings may experience uneven floors, door and window misalignments, or even structural damage. Installing the right type of concrete footing can help mitigate these issues by providing a stable base that resists movement caused by soil conditions, moisture changes, or other environmental factors. This makes footing installation an essential step in maintaining the long-term integrity of a property.

The overview below groups typical Concrete Footing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Ames, IA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or concrete footing repairs or replacements,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ine projects fall within this range, depending on the scope and accessibility.
Standard Installation - Installing new concrete footings for typical residential projects usually cost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Most projects in Ames and nearby areas are completed within this budget range.
Larger, Complex Projects - Larger or more intricate footing installations, such as for commercial buildings or challenging sites, can range from $3,500 to $8,000 or more. Fewer projects push into these higher tiers, but they are common for extensive developments.
Full Replacement - Replacing existing footings entirely can vary widely, often between $4,000 and $10,000, depending on size and site conditions. Local service providers can help determine the specific costs based on project details.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are concrete footings used for in construction? Concrete footings provide a stable foundation to support structures like buildings, decks, or other heavy installations, helping distribute weight evenly to prevent settling or shifting.
How do local contractors prepare for footing installation? Contractors typically assess soil conditions, mark the layout, and excavate the area before pouring and setting the concrete footings to ensure proper support.
What types of concrete footings are available for different projects? There are various types, including continuous footings, isolated footings, and trench footings, each suited to specific foundation needs and load requirements.
What factors influence the depth and size of concrete footings? Factors include soil stability, load weight, local building codes, and the type of structure being supported, ensuring the footing can adequately bear the load.
